Heads up: if the Lintrock baseline file in the Quarrow repo drifts from main, CI fails with a "stale baseline" error even when the code is fine. Quick fix is to regenerate the baseline on a clean checkout and re-push. If a customer build is blocked, confirm the failing run matches the token below before escalating.

build token for yadug-yagag: htk21_c863c33eb8b82c0c9c152

Board Briefing: Logistics Provider Switch

Quick update ahead of Thursday's review. We're moving our fulfilment from Harwick Freight to Calloway Logistics, effective next quarter. Harwick's reliability has slipped badly — three missed windows in the Velden region last month alone — and Calloway's bid came in 11% cheaper with better tracking. Marta's team has stress-tested the handover plan and we expect minimal disruption to the Portermill warehouse. Contracts are in final review now. The strategic context for this move is summarised below.

board note of tawip-fajop: Lamwynix Holdings is in early talks to buy Tammirax Works for about $473.8 million. The Istax launch date is November 23, and nothing goes to the press before then. Legal wants the Aldielek Partners term sheet countersigned before May 19.

Quick heads-up on Pinwheel UI versioning: we cut a minor release every sprint, and anything touching component props needs a changeset file in the PR. No changeset, no merge — the bot will nag you. Majors are rare and go through the design council first. The full policy, with examples of what counts as breaking, lives on the internal page below.

wiki page, bahip-yahip: https://grafana.qirvanlabs.corp/browse/display/projects/cc3a1b9dbfc9

**Action item:** Fix double-booking caused by Chronoway's sync engine overwriting plugin-held event locks. Plugins using the v2 hold API were not consulted before conflict resolution ran. Fix ships in the next Chronoway point release. Plugin authors: stop relying on implicit lock ordering; declare holds explicitly via the manifest flag. Test against the conflict simulator before resubmitting to the Lattice marketplace. Deadline: two sprints. Migration notes, affected API surfaces, and the simulator setup guide are published here.

operations page: https://confluence.lumicsys.internal/projects/display/projects/display